OnlineWoerterBuecher.de
Internes

Lexikon


Purdue Compiler-Construction Tool Set


(PCCTS) A highly integrated lexical analser generator and parser generator by Terence J. Parr , Will E. Cohen and Henry G. Dietz , both of Purdue University. ANTLR (ANother Tool for Language Recognition) corresponds to YACC and DLG (DFA-based Lexical analyser Generator) functions like LEX. PCCTS has many additional features which make it easier to use for a wide range of translation problems. PCCTS grammars contain specifications for lexical and syntactic analysis with selective backtracking ("infinite lookahead"), semantic predicates, intermediate-form construction and error reporting. Rules may employ Extended BNF (EBNF) grammar constructs and may define parameters, return values, and have local variables. Languages described in PCCTS are recognised via LLk parsers constructed in pure, human-readable, C code. Selective backtracking is available to handle non-LL(k) constructs. PCCTS parsers may be compiled with a C++ compiler. PCCTS also includes the SORCERER tree parser generator. Current version: 1.10, runs under Unix, MS-DOS, OS/2, and Macintosh and is very portable. . {UK FTP (ftp://src.doc.ic.ac.uk/ computing/programming/languages/tools/pccts/)}. {Macintosh FTP (ftp://maya.dei.unipd.it/pub/mac/)}. Mailing list: pccts-users-request@ahpcrc.umn.edu ("subscribe pccts-users your_name" in the message body). E-mail: Terence J. Parr , Roberto Avanzi (Mac port). (2000-10-30)

In addition suitable contents:
[ 2 ] [ = ] [ @ ] [ ad ] [ ag ] [ ai ] [ al ] [ am ] [ an ] [ ANother Tool for Language Recognition ] [ ANTLR ] [ ar ] [ arc ] [ as ] [ at ] [ av ] [ B ] [ b ] [ ba ] [ backtracking ] [ base ] [ be ] [ BNF ] [ bo ] [ bot ] [ bs ] [ by ] [ C ] [ C++ ] [ ca ] [ cat ] [ cc ] [ CE ] [ CER ] [ ch ] [ ci ] [ ck ] [ cl ] [ cm ] [ cn ] [ co ] [ code ] [ com ] [ compiler ] [ computing ] [ con ] [ cons ] [ cr ] [ CT ] [ CTS ] [ D ] [ dd ] [ de ] [ DFA ] [ DLG ] [ do ] [ doc ] [ DOS ] [ du ] [ E ] [ EBNF ] [ ec ] [ ed ] [ edu ] [ ee ] [ eg ] [ ER ] [ er ] [ era ] [ error ] [ es ] [ et ] [ Extended BNF ] [ feature ] [ fi ] [ file ] [ finite ] [ fo ] [ for ] [ FT ] [ FTP ] [ function ] [ G ] [ ge ] [ gen ] [ gh ] [ gn ] [ gr ] [ grammar ] [ gu ] [ h ] [ handle ] [ hr ] [ hu ] [ id ] [ ie ] [ il ] [ in ] [ inc ] [ include ] [ infinite ] [ int ] [ io ] [ is ] [ it ] [ J ] [ K ] [ ke ] [ ki ] [ la ] [ language ] [ Lex ] [ LG ] [ li ] [ list ] [ LL ] [ local variable ] [ ls ] [ lu ] [ ly ] [ M ] [ ma ] [ Mac ] [ mail ] [ man ] [ message ] [ meter ] [ mm ] [ mn ] [ mo ] [ mod ] [ module ] [ mp ] [ ms ] [ MS-DOS ] [ N ] [ na ] [ nc ] [ ne ] [ nf ] [ ng ] [ ni ] [ no ] [ Nother ] [ nr ] [ ns ] [ NT ] [ nz ] [ O ] [ om ] [ OR ] [ org ] [ OS ] [ OS/2 ] [ pa ] [ param ] [ parameter ] [ parser ] [ parser generator ] [ PC ] [ PCCTS ] [ pe ] [ ph ] [ pl ] [ port ] [ portable ] [ porting ] [ pr ] [ program ] [ programming ] [ Purdue University ] [ query ] [ ques ] [ range ] [ rc ] [ RE ] [ re ] [ ro ] [ ru ] [ run ] [ S ] [ sa ] [ sc ] [ se ] [ sh ] [ si ] [ sit ] [ sl ] [ SO ] [ so ] [ SORCERER ] [ spec ] [ specification ] [ sr ] [ st ] [ struct ] [ su ] [ subscribe ] [ sy ] [ T ] [ table ] [ th ] [ to ] [ tool ] [ tp ] [ tr ] [ track ] [ tracking ] [ tree ] [ TS ] [ tz ] [ ua ] [ uk ] [ um ] [ us ] [ user ] [ va ] [ value ] [ var ] [ variable ] [ ve ] [ version ] [ vi ] [ X ] [ Y ]






Go Back ]

Free On-line Dictionary of Computing

Copyright © by OnlineWoerterBuecher.de - (15370 Reads)

All logos and trademarks in this site are property of their respective owner.

Page Generation in 0.2033 Seconds, with 17 Database-Queries
Zurück zur Startseite